The Rosewood Hotel
FACT FILE:
Hotel: The Rosewood Hotel
Address: 252 High Holborn, London WC1V 7EN
Price: From £380 per night for a double room, excluding breakfast
Contact: 020 7781 8888; rosewoodhotels.com
Location: Just a stone's throw from the hustle and bustle of High Holborn in London sits this imposing Edwardian jewel.
Nestled in a quiet, cobbled courtyard that has a Dickensian charm, The Rosewood Hotel offers the perfect luxury base from which to enjoy London thanks to its easy access to Covent Garden and the West End's theatres.

Rooms: Over seven floors, there are 262 guestrooms split between Executive, Grand Executive (shown), Premier, Grand Premier and Junior Suite, as well as three levels of standard suites and 11 signature suites. Created by New-York-based interior designers Tony Chi and Associates, the refined rooms are decorated in a contemporary, cool colour palette and have a really smart, cosmopolitan feel. Lacquered surfaces, textured woods and prismatic mirrors combine to produce a stylish blend of traditional and modern design.
Famous For: Its recently renovated Renaissance-style Grand Pavonazzo marble staircase and its Scarfes Bar, which is named after British artist and caricaturist Gerald Scarfe whose artwork graces its walls. The Rosewood Hotel also prides itself on its ‘relationship hospitality', offering guests an intuitive service that's bespoke to each individual.
Celebrity Guests: As one of London's top five-star hotels, it's no surprise that The Rosewood won't disclose any of its celebrity guests.
